Writer Gary Whitta departs Gareth Edwards' 'Star Wars' spinoff

One of the untitled stand-alone 'Star Wars' films may have suffered a setback as it has lost its screenwriter Gary Whitta.

Whitta, who was enlisted to write the screenplay for Gareth Edwards' 'Star Wars' spin-off, has decided to leave the project, reported Ace Showbiz.

It's unclear what forced Whitta to depart the 'Star Wars' project, but the split seems to be an amicable one.

"Gary has been a wonderful, inspired contributor and I enjoyed working with him tremendously," Edwards said. "I'm so grateful for all of his contributions."

"The year I spent working with Lucasfilm on this Star Wars film has been by far the most rewarding period of my entire career," the writer stated.
 

"As a lifelong Star Wars fan I'm deeply grateful to have had the rare opportunity to contribute to a new chapter in its ongoing cinematic legacy. The film is going to be amazing."

It's unknown if Disney will hire a new writer for the movie due December 16, 2016.
